Cagayan de Oro City – A series of 47 anti-drug operations across Northern Mindanao led to the arrest of 54 suspected drug pushers and users, with authorities seizing illegal drugs valued at an estimated P1.1 million.

The confiscated substances include suspected shabu and marijuana, according to the Police Regional Office (PRO) 10.

The arrests were part of PRO 10’s intensified anti-criminality campaign, which, over the course of one week, apprehended a total of 114 individuals.

PRO 10 spokesperson Maj. Joann Navarro reported that four suspects involved in illegal gambling activities were also arrested during the operations.

Additionally, 50 other individuals, including five who were considered most wanted persons, were apprehended. PRO 10 also confiscated seven firearms and arrested three people as part of its “Kontra-Boga” campaign.
